We have all heard about the devastation affecting the City of Houston and its surrounding areas as a result of Hurricane Harvey. We can’t imagine what it would be like to find our gym under water. While we can’t all be down there helping clean up, we can try and do our best to help out. Let’s show everyone how tight knit and amazing the CrossFit community is.

The idea is simple, do a workout and donate a few bucks. If you can’t donate then try to get someone else to participate. If you do the workout, post it online and challenge a friend to do it too.


It’s important to remember that the people who own and run these affiliates are small business owners. They are not part of a big globo gym system. It’s your mom and pop gym that happens to be the best gym in the area. If you go to a CrossFit affiliate then you know what we are talking about. This is their passion project. 100% of money raised will be donated to affiliates in the Houston area who need help. Join us this week for #HelenForHouston.

Helen

3 rounds for time of:
Run, 400 m
21 Kettlebell Swings, 1.5/1 pood
12 Pull-ups

“Helen” is a classic CrossFit Benchmark workout that first appeared on CrossFit.com on August 9th, 2003 and was later officially dubbed “Helen” on November 5th, 2003. “Helen” officially became the first named WOD which was soon followed by 20+ more Girl Benchmark workouts. When the it first appeared, the best known time was Greg Amundson’s at 8 minutes and 25 seconds. Now, top times are well in the 6:00+ window with the average being around 11 minutes. CrossFit.com has programmed “Helen” 42 more times since it’s inception and has become a staple benchmark workout (logged over 126,000 times on btwb) for CrossFitters to test and re-test their Fitness Levels.
